Rural marginalized women are still face so many restrictions and practise orthodox traditions which don't let them make their dreams true. It is often seen that rural women work as labour in fields for less remuneration. They wish to have their own source of livelihood, but the financial conditions become obstacle for them. Even they don't get support from the family which makes them desperate.

In order to strengthen such needy women financially, we put our effort to join them with self help groups. Here, these women get loan at low rate of interest through self help groups which they utilize for economic activities. Rajasthan Samgrah Kalyan Sansthan formed 7 new self help groups in distant villages in the session. 73 women members have been joined to these self help groups. In these self help groups, women members deposit their savings every month and based on the savings, with the help of bank they get loan. Rajasthan Samgrah Kalyan Sansthan provided loan amounted to Rs. 8 lack 30 thousand to these 7 self help groups at low rate of interest. All women members utilized the loan for economic activities. Some of the members have started joined venture and established their livelihood as dairy production, fancy stores, provision store, sewing, goat husbandary, vegetable shops, etc. through which they are getting better income.

The members deposit installments of loan in bank in due time and along with it they also increase their business activities. Now, these women support in nurturing their families which helps to increase their confidence. Rajasthan Samgrah Kalyan Sansthan takes meetings of these self help groups every month where we discuss their work. If any members has problem in her work, then we solve it in the meeting.

Capacity Building Training:- Rajasthan Samgrah Kalyan Sansthan organized one-day capacity building training for improving the living standard of women and to build their capacity. More than 110 women participated in the training where they came to know about proceedings of self help group and also got essential details of bank accounts. They also got minute of self help group meeting. The organization's officials and project workers informed them about government and financial plans by which they may get benefits.

The members of self help groups formed by Rajasthan Samgrah Kalyan Sansthan established various self-employment units which shows success stories of several women. Among these success stories, some of them are given below.........

Rajasthan Samgrah Kalyan Sansthan formed a self help groups in a remote village in Pisangan block through which members got loan from bank. 11 members of the self help group got loan from bank through the group which they utilized to establish the self-employment. 42 years old Janaki is one of the 11 members whose family economic condition is worst. Janaki got loan through self help group and she bought a hand drawn cart and started selling fruits and vegetables on the trolley. She sells fruits and vegetables in the village which gets her a good income. She sells all the stuffs till evening and the next day she buys fruits and vegetables from vegetable market. Now, her family is properous as she has got sustainable source of better livelihood. Janaki thanks Rajasthan Samgrah Kalyan Sansthan, GlobalGiving Foundation and the donors for the support.
